Electrochemical energy storage mitigating impact of electric vehicle on the electric grid: Two Italian case studies
Authors: Ferraro Marco; Andaloro Laura; Sergi Francesco; Aloisio Davide; Dispenza Giorgio; Napoli Giuseppe; Micari Salvatore; +7 Authors
Ferraro Marco; Andaloro Laura; Sergi Francesco; Aloisio Davide; Dispenza Giorgio; Napoli Giuseppe; Micari Salvatore; Brunaccini Giovanni; Randazzo Nico; Di Novo Samuele; Antonucci Vincenzo; Beccali Marco; Cellura Maurizio; Lo Brano Valerio;
handle: 20.500.14243/337673 , 10447/260758
Abstract
In the framework of the Italian R&D project i-Next two pilots plants were realized aiming at demonstrate benefits coming from the adoption of electrochemical energy storages (Lithium ion batteries and hydrogen) integrated with renewable energy sources. In the present study the preliminary results coming from the demo sites operations are reported paying attention to the impacts to the grid.
